Aluminum in City of San Jose - Evg/edv/coy, CA tap water

Within the federal limit

City of San Jose - Evg/edv/coy, CA's 2024 Aluminum measurement is below the federal limit of 1 mg/L (MCL).

About Aluminum

A common element sometimes used as a treatment coagulant.

Regulated only as a secondary (cosmetic) standard; high levels can discolor water.
